parent
eb01d5449d
commit
56fc3df03b
@ -733,7 +733,7 @@ struct AttentionKernel {
|
|||||||
|
|
||||||
auto prologueV = [&](int blockN) {
|
auto prologueV = [&](int blockN) {
|
||||||
typename MM1::Mma::IteratorB iterator_V(
|
typename MM1::Mma::IteratorB iterator_V(
|
||||||
typename MM1::IteratorB::Params{MM1::LayoutB(p.v_strideM)},
|
typename MM1::IteratorB::Params{typename MM1::LayoutB(p.v_strideM)},
|
||||||
p.value_ptr + iter_key_start * p.v_strideM,
|
p.value_ptr + iter_key_start * p.v_strideM,
|
||||||
{problem_size_1_k, problem_size_1_n},
|
{problem_size_1_k, problem_size_1_n},
|
||||||
thread_id(),
|
thread_id(),
|
||||||
@ -997,7 +997,7 @@ struct AttentionKernel {
|
|||||||
}
|
}
|
||||||
|
|
||||||
typename MM1::Mma::IteratorB iterator_V(
|
typename MM1::Mma::IteratorB iterator_V(
|
||||||
typename MM1::IteratorB::Params{MM1::LayoutB(p.v_strideM)},
|
typename MM1::IteratorB::Params{typename MM1::LayoutB(p.v_strideM)},
|
||||||
p.value_ptr + iter_key_start * p.v_strideM,
|
p.value_ptr + iter_key_start * p.v_strideM,
|
||||||
{problem_size_1_k, problem_size_1_n},
|
{problem_size_1_k, problem_size_1_n},
|
||||||
thread_id(),
|
thread_id(),
|
||||||
|
Loading…
Reference in New Issue
Block a user